A: RTGI is a screen-space effect, meaning it can only calculate light based on what is currently visible on your screen. This is incredibly fast but has limitations (e.g., light from objects behind you will not be calculated). Full Path Tracing in games like Cyberpunk 2077 's "Overdrive" mode calculates light globally, including off-screen elements, which is exponentially more demanding and requires dedicated RT hardware.

The quest for graphical fidelity in video games has historically been a battle of deception. For decades, developers relied on "baked" lighting—pre-calculated shadows and highlights painted onto textures like a theatrical backdrop. While effective, these static environments lacked the reactive dynamism of the real world. The emergence of tools like Marty McFly’s RTGI (Ray Traced Global Illumination) for ReShade represents a pivotal shift in this narrative, democratizing sophisticated lighting techniques and bridging the gap between legacy software and modern visual standards.
